A few points to note: To enable CDC on a database you MUST be a member of SysAdmin To enable CDC on a table you need to be a member of the db_Owner role SQL Agent MUST be running! Default is 3 days retention! CDC Namespace : SQL now needs it! You can’t use it Changes to the Structure of your database – requires recreation of new capture instance
